In this video tutorial, the host from Senayan PR discusses the importance of having a public relations plan. They highlight the necessity of having a blueprint for your campaign, brand, or small projects in order to organize your goals, resources, and evaluation methods. They mention the seven steps involved in creating a PR plan and emphasize the significance of strategy. Having a PR plan helps in planning, executing, and evaluating your projects effectively.
